All parts printed in PLA at 0.2mm layer height. I designed a 0.18mm gap between all parts that fit together based on the tolerances of my printer and the filament I used. The size of the largest part, the “aft” section, was limited by my print bed.

When printing the 'meshes', use 13% gyroid infill. 13% seems to be the sweet-spot for the size of the individual pin diameters, and the gyroid pattern is what I have displayed in the accompanying photos. Ensure that you turn off printing the top and bottom layers in order to expose the infill which serves as the 'mesh' on which to mount the pins.

Unlike my previous pin boards I did not use frames to hold everything together.  The entire pin board assembly is held together solely by super glue between the mating surfaces of the pieces, and the clips mounted on the back of the assembly to hold the glued edges together.  There are 8 curved clips for around the center small circle, 2 curved clips for joining the bow to the forecastle, and 12 straight clips for joining the rest of the flat mating surfaces.
